Description Alec 2010-12-28 20:05:22 UTC
Version:           unspecified (using KDE 4.4.6) 
OS:                Linux

Although the Action Item column can be added and moved to be the first (leftmost) column in the message list, this position will be lost upon closing and reopening kmail...  Once, kmail is reopened the Action Item column will always appear as the last (rightmost) column.

Reproducible: Always

Steps to Reproduce:
add Action Item column
drag n' drop column header to the first position
close kmail
reopen kmail

Actual Results:  
Action Item column was reordered to appear last instead of first

Expected Results:  
column order should be saved for all column types upon exiting kmail
